Изпит по Основи на програмирането : 03 Септември 2017
Здравейте, имам проблем със следната задача, дава ми 93/100 точки в джъдж. Някой може ли да ми помогне :)
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;
namespace Example
{
class Program
{
static void Main(string[] args)
{
var broiSnimki = int.Parse(Console.ReadLine());
var vidSnimki = Console.ReadLine();
var nachinPoruchka = Console.ReadLine();
double price = 0.0;
double totalPrice = 0.0;
if (vidSnimki == "9X13")
{
price = 0.16;
if (broiSnimki >= 50)
{
price = price - (price * 0.05);
}
}
else if (vidSnimki == "10X15")
{
price = 0.16;
if (broiSnimki > 80)
{
price = price - (price * 0.03);
}
}
else if (vidSnimki == "13X18")
{
price = 0.38;
if (broiSnimki >= 50 && broiSnimki <= 100)
{
price = price - (price * 0.03);
}
else if (broiSnimki > 100)
{
price = price - (price * 0.05);
}
}
else if (vidSnimki == "20X30")
{
price = 2.90;
if (broiSnimki >= 10 && broiSnimki <=100)
{
price = price - (price * 0.07);
}
else if (broiSnimki > 50)
{
price = price - (price * 0.09);
}
}
if (nachinPoruchka == "online")
{
price = price - (price * 0.02);
}
totalPrice = price * broiSnimki;
Console.WriteLine("{0:f2}BGN", totalPrice);
}
}
}
Благодаря!